The oldest and most widely used method to infer selection pressure in protein-coding genes calculates the evolutionary rate ratio dN/dS, which represents the ratio of nonsynonymous to synonymous substitution rates. Over long time-scales, the dN/dS ratio is an extremely popular measure of adaptive evolution in protein-coding sequences. In genetics, the Ka/Ks ratio, also known as ω or dN/dS ratio, is used to estimate the balance between neutral mutations, purifying selection and beneficial mutations acting on a set of homologous protein-coding genes. Online tools The ratio of nonsynonymous (Ka) to synonymous (Ks) nucleotide substitution rates is an indicator of selective pressures on genes, and can be used to identify pairwise combinations of genes or branches of gene phylogenetic trees, where encoded proteins may have changed function. The method of Nei and Gojobori (1986) is used to calculate the number of synonymous substitutions per synonymous site (dS ) and the number of nonsynonymous substitutions per nonsynonymous site (dN ) and their ratio (dN /dS ). For calculating dN/dS ratios the dndscv R package was used, which calculates both global dN/dS ratios across the whole exome or a panel of genes as well as per gene dN/dS ratios using a covariate based model to infer dN/dS values with a limited number of mutations (Martincorena et al., 2017).
